For several decades, researchers investigated the link between cortisol and depression; they found that people with a poor response to the dexamethasone suppression test were less likely to respond to antidepressants … WebEndogenous depressive and schizophrenic patients demonstrated the same frequency of pathological DST results after admission. After 3 weeks of psychopharmacological treatment the percentage of abnormal DST results was significantly reduced in both groups, although the treatment conditions were different. WebDexamethasone suppression test-overnight. The test is done as an outpatient screen for Cushing's syndrome. See Cortisol. Fasting not required. 2300 hours: give 1 mg dexamethasone orally. 0900 hours: 5 mL blood for cortisol. Initial investigation when Cushing's syndrome is suspected. A normal result excludes Cushing's syndrome.
